Quick heads-up on Pinwheel UI versioning: we cut a minor release every sprint, and anything touching component props needs a changeset file in the PR. No changeset, no merge — the bot will nag you. Majors are rare and go through the design council first. The full policy, with examples of what counts as breaking, lives on the internal page below.

wiki page, bahip-yahip: https://grafana.qirvanlabs.corp/browse/display/projects/cc3a1b9dbfc9

**Locker won't release after wash cycle (Tumblr-Vault units)**

If a customer reports the laundry locker stays latched after the app shows "Ready for pickup," verify the kiosk synced within the last ten minutes. If not, trigger a manual unlock from the Spinwell console. The unlock call must be authenticated with the staff bearer token shown below.

session JWT of fajof-bahop = eyJhbGciOiJIUzI1NiIsInR5cCI6IkpXVCJ9.eyJzdWIiOiIqgHoPSIn0.DAyxzh8y

## Ownership

Heads up: the autocomplete index in Pinwheel Search is slow, and we know it. Rebuilds take about forty minutes because the tokenizer re-walks the whole catalog instead of diffing. There's a half-finished incremental rebuild branch — don't merge it without a proper review, it cuts corners on deletes. If you're touching anything under `index/suggest/`, read the perf notes in the docs folder first. Questions about tradeoffs, scheduling, or why the index is shaped this weird way go to the module owner.

account owner for bahif-yageg: Eliath Ulair Quenvan Kasok

## Break-Glass: Order Cutoff Override (Crumbline)

Crumbline enforces a hard 14:00 cutoff for next-day bakery orders. If the cutoff job wedges and blocks legitimate orders, break-glass access lets on-call force-close or reopen the window. Review any override PR for audit logging and a rollback path. Overrides expire after 30 minutes. To unlock the break-glass console, enter the recovery passphrase below.

recovery phrase for fajeg-kawep: druix-gorius-briax-ulaeth-fraox-lammir-pelox-jormir-pelwyn-julir